The General Inspectorate points to a “faulty federal governance” at the French Football Federation.

by Rémi Dupré

After five months of investigation, the General Inspectorate for Education, Sport and Research (IGESR) sent its final audit report on Wednesday, February 15 to the president of the French Football Federation ( FFF), Christmas Le Graët, to its general manager, Florence Hardouin, to the temporary boss, Philippe Diallo, as well as to the Minister of Sports, Amélie Oudéa-Castera.

The inspectors took into account the observations made by the incriminated parties, after the submission of their provisional report on January 30, but “the general meaning” of their work “was not changed”.

At the end of 114 hearings, the IGESR denounces, in the synthesis of their final relationship of which MO12345LEMONDE has learned, a “faulty federal governance”. “The functioning of the Executive Committee illustrates a weakness of democratic exercise”, write the rapporteurs, who underline the “low weight of the moral authorities” within the FFF.

As expected, the final report on Noël Le Graët, 81, targeted since January 16 by a preliminary investigation for “sexual and moral harassment” after a report issued by the Igesr to the Paris prosecutor’s office. The inspectors evoke “a president whose drifts of behavior are incompatible with the exercise of functions and the requirement of exemplarity attached to him”.

“Brutal methods” of Florence Hardouin

In addition to a “very centralized power exercise”, the inspectors condemn the “inappropriate behavior” of “NLG” “vis-à-vis women”. They mention SMS sent by Mr. Le Graët, “ambiguous for some and of a sexual nature for others”. “The hearings led by the mission highlighted that the displaced and abusive character of the words of Mr. Le Graët can be accentuated by the excessive consumption of alcohol”. The gesr “considers that the drifts of behavior of Mr. Le Graët are now detrimental to the image of the FFF and invites the federal bodies to examine this situation in application of the statutory provisions”.

Regarding M me hardouin, layoff in a precaution since January 11 and under the threat of a dismissal for “serious fault”, the Igesr considers that “the brutal methods and the behavior deemed erratic “of the DG” no longer allow him to exercise a recognized authority “.

The inspection mission “notes, however, that the director general considers that she had suffered from the inappropriate behavior of Mr. Le Graët, whose reprisals in the event of direct opposition. Their operational proximity has thus been transformed into Toxic relationship. “
